4 votos

Derechos de usuario de un super usuario y el administrador

Estoy acostumbrado a los "clásicos" unixoid derecho de usuario del sistema con una máquina que ejecuta un usuario normal, como cuenta principal, y un super usuario (o root), sólo para el mantenimiento o la configuración.

Entonces yo estaba realmente se preguntó acerca del Mac OS X (actualmente estoy ejecutando Leopard). ¿Qué propósito tiene la cuenta de usuario administrador? Si yo estoy instalando algo a través de la consola (como un usuario normal, no admin) he aparentemente para iniciar la sesión como administrador y, a continuación, inicie la sesión como usuario root (via sudo -s porque su extrañamente no funciona).

¿Alguien sabe cuál es la razón principal de esto es o cómo solucionarlo?

3voto

Oskar Puntos 1242

Esto es así por diseño. Un usuario no administrador se define por no ser capaz de utilizar el comando sudo (y el equivalente gráfico en el mac administrador de ventanas). Usted todavía puede entrar en el usuario admin y la contraseña usando sudo -u o el equivalente gráfico, pero corto de comprometer/modificación de la construida en los controles, que la forma en que el sistema está diseñado para trabajar.

El su comando no funciona como se esperaba desde el usuario root en Mac OS X está desactivado por defecto por razones de seguridad. Sudo ha mejorado el registro y sudo -s consigue la misma cáscara, su - cuando un usuario root está habilitado.

Así que si usted no desea cambiar para el uso de sudo puede activar root en tu mac.

AppleAyuda.com

AppleAyuda es una comunidad de usuarios de los productos de Apple en la que puedes resolver tus problemas y dudas.
Puedes consultar las preguntas de otros usuarios, hacer tus propias preguntas o resolver las de los demás.

Powered by:

X